Summary
The email relays complaints from inmate Epstein, including concerns about phone calls and missing books. It was sent on August 8, 2019, and details his conditions while incarcerated at the Metropolitan Correctional Center.

Notable Quotes 2
Inmate Epstein indicated he has only had a couple of phone calls over the speaker phone and wondered "if that counted" as his monthly phone contact.
He also reported he his missing some books he was reading in the suicide watch area prior to returning to the SHU.
